Newcourt to Camden Road by train

Planning a train journey from Newcourt to Camden Road? The trip usually takes about 4hrs 25 mins, covering approximately 155 miles (250 kilometres). With roughly 23 trains operating daily, you have plenty of options to suit your schedule. Booking your tickets ahead of time can snag you fares as low as £21.50, offering an economical choice for savvy travelers.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Newcourt to Camden Road start from as little as £21.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Newcourt to Camden Road start from £120.50 one way, or £121.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Newcourt to Camden Road are available for £149.50 one way, or £299.00 return

Facilities and Amenities at Newcourt

Newcourt train station offers a range of facilities to meet your travel needs. While there's no ticket office, automated ticket machines are available for convenience. These machines are accessible, ensuring that all passengers can easily obtain their tickets. An induction loop is also in place, making the station more accommodating for those with hearing impairments.

Although staff assistance isn't available, there are help points to provide necessary information to travelers. CCTV cameras ensure passenger safety throughout the station, giving you peace of mind during your visit. Step-free access allows everyone to navigate the station with ease. However, keep in mind that there are no public toilets, refreshment facilities, or bicycle storage at Newcourt.

Onward Travel Options

For those interested in continuing their journey beyond the rails, Newcourt station is conveniently connected to local bus services, with bus stops located by the Community Centre for easy transfers. Although there are no designated taxi ranks or car hire services directly at the station, additional transport options can be found nearby. Facilities and Amenities at Camden Road

Touted for its accessibility, Camden Road station ensures that rail travel is convenient for everyone. The station is equipped with step-free access throughout, and there are lifts that serve platforms, making it a category A accessibility station. Travelers will find ticket machines that are equipped with an induction loop for the hearing impaired, ensuring seamless access to ticketing services.

While the station lacks certain amenities such as waiting rooms, toilets, or dedicated parking facilities, it makes up for it by being located in a lively area with ample options for shopping and dining. The station features refreshment facilities, including a coffee kiosk, and is close to high street shops that provide various choices for those in need of a quick bite or some retail therapy.

Onward Travel from Camden Road

Camden Road station excels in connecting travelers with additional transport options. Buses from Camden Road are a common choice for further travel, with services running towards key destinations such as Stratford and Richmond. There are detailed guides available here for planning onward journeys.

Not far from the station, about a four-minute walk to be precise, lies the Camden Town London Underground station, served by the Northern line. This proximity to the Underground means you're just minutes away from the rest of London's extensive tube network, bringing an array of attractions within easy reach.
